Hello, you are all very welcome to ICE Group. Thank you for coming along to this assessment.

The purpose of this assessment is to measure your suitability for work in a production environment. This multiple-choice assessment measures suitability in English comprehension, mathematical numeracy, and computer usage.

This assessment is part of the recruitment process and you must pass this to be eligible to move on to the next stage. Not everyone will pass this stage.

The positions are temporary, working on a production line.  You will be employed by ICE Group. Our recruitment team have provided you with details of the average contract duration. You need to be available for the minimum contract length. 

All positions require full flexibility in terms of what shifts you may be required to do – this may mean nights, evenings, or day shifts. If you cannot manage the flexibility, perhaps these roles are not best suited to you. Working on an evening or night shift is very different, and you may not be comfortable doing these shifts, so if you have any concerns, please let us know and discuss your flexibility with us.

If you are successful in the entire recruitment process, which involves the dexterity test, reference checks, an interview, and a pre-employment medical, then you will be placed on a panel. Open vacancies are filled by individuals placed on this panel.

If you are placed on the panel, quite often we are not in a position to give much notice before you are required to start. Therefore, if you need to give a weeks’ notice (or more) to a current employer, please highlight this to us. Additionally, if you are no longer interested in a position after being placed on the panel, for example, you got another job, please let us know. Please remember that by keeping a place on the panel that you are no longer interested in, you may be inhibiting someone from getting a position.

Today’s assessment will be completed in silence. Please note you may not use your phone, calculator, or any other aids to calculate the answers through the duration of this assessment.

This test is timed, please try and complete it as quickly and as accurately as possible. Please be sure to read all the instructions. Ensure every section is complete before moving on to the next, and ensure that you have fully completed all six sections.

If you have a technical question with your computer, please contact the invigilator, who will assist you. However, you may not ask to speak to anyone else in the assessment. The invigilator also cannot assist with queries on the content of the assessment.

When you have completed your assessment, you must remain in your seat unless advised otherwise by the invigilator.

At the completion of the assessment, we will process the results.
